Your English is pretty good!


There's a few things you can try:

assign a button to 'reset FFB' in rfactor and see if that does anything.

Adjust FFB strength in rf (min/max) to see if anything changes.

assign a button to toggle plugins (G is default I think)
(or temporarily disable your plugins and test)

Try another mod...maybe its the mod itself giving issues.

In the Logitech profiler/game settings/ un-check "Allow Game to adjust Settings"

Don't tweak the Logitech profiler whilst rfactor is running...it makes you lose FFB I think.

Try and plug the usb plug of your wheel in a different port (back of pc is best)

Logitech drivers up to date?

If all fails download the Lite version of rf, install it in a different directory, see if it has FFB (maybe also include the mod you drive)


Don't try them all at once, good luck!

Thanks man! Actually I found that the rptr software (which is a social media software) was conflicting with rfactor. That's why the ffb was not working!
